Role Overview We are looking for a senior, execution-focused marketing professional to run the marketing engine, not reinvent it. This role is about people leadership, coordination, project discipline, and marketing judgment, ensuring AI-generated strategies and materials are executed effectively, refined intelligently, and aligned to what actually works in the market. You will act as the bridge between AI output, human judgment, and business outcomes. Responsibilities Own execution and quality control of AI-generated marketing strategies, campaigns, creatives, and videos, applying strong marketing judgment to ensure brand, positioning, and commercial alignment. Translate CEO direction into clear action plans, timelines, and deliverables while planning, coordinating, and controlling end-to-end campaign execution across channels. Manage multiple campaigns simultaneously, ensuring priorities, dependencies, approvals, and deadlines are consistently met. Lead and coordinate the marketing team and cross-functional stakeholders, driving disciplined execution, collaboration, and alignment. Monitor campaign performance and qualitative impact, provide actionable feedback to improve AI outputs and future prompts, and report progress, risks, and outcomes directly to the CEO while continuously improving execution efficiency.
